<span class="name">deferred.state()</span> <span class="returns">Returns: <a class="return" href="http://api.jquery.com/Types/#String">String</a></span>
</h2>
<div class="jq-box roundBottom entry-details">
<p class="desc"><strong>Description: </strong>Determine the current state of a Deferred object. </p>
<ul class="signatures"><li class="signature" id="deferred-state"><h4 class="name">
<span class="versionAdded">version added: <a href="/category/version/1.7/">1.7</a></span>deferred.state()</h4></li></ul>
<div class="longdesc">
<p>The deferred.state() method returns a string representing the current state of the Deferred object. The Deferred object can be in one of three states:</p>
<ul>
<li>
<strong>"pending"</strong>: The Deferred object is not yet in a completed state (neither "rejected" nor "resolved").</li>
<li>
<strong>"resolved"</strong>: The Deferred object is in the resolved state, meaning that either <a href="http://api.jquery.com/deferred.resolve/"><code>deferred.resolve()</code></a> or <a href="http://api.jquery.com/deferred.resolveWith/"><code>deferred.resolveWith()</code></a> has been called for the object and the doneCallbacks have been called (or are in the process of being called). </li>
<li>
<strong>"rejected"</strong>: The Deferred object is in the rejected state, meaning that either <a href="http://api.jquery.com/deferred.reject/"><code>deferred.reject()</code></a> or <a href="http://api.jquery.com/deferred.rejectWith/"><code>deferred.rejectWith()</code></a> has been called for the object and the failCallbacks have been called (or are in the process of being called).</li>
</ul>
<p>This method is primarily useful for debugging to determine, for example, whether a Deferred has already been resolved even though you are inside code that intended to reject it.</p>
